Understanding the Core of Player Engagement in Boss Battles

According to recent industry insights, successful boss encounters are characterized by meticulous design that balances difficulty, innovation, and storytelling. The goal is to create a crescendo in gameplay that rewards skill and persistence without crossing into frustration. This delicate balance hinges on dynamic mechanics such as adaptive difficulty, unpredictable attack patterns, and meaningful character progression.

Innovative Mechanics Transforming Traditional Confrontations

Modern game developers are experimenting with mechanics that enhance immersion and challenge. These include multi-phase battles, where different strategies are required at various stages; environmental interactions that influence combat outcomes; and real-time decision-making that tests players’ quick thinking. Notably, the integration of narrative elements into boss fights personalizes engagement, fostering a deeper emotional connection.

Case Studies: Exemplary Boss Fight Designs

Several contemporary titles exemplify excellence in boss design. For example, in Dark Souls, the boss encounters are notorious for their punishing difficulty combined with rewarding triumphs, fostering player perseverance. Conversely, Hades employs a roguelike approach with adaptive mechanics that keep each confrontation fresh. These examples highlight how innovative mechanics and well-crafted narratives elevate the experience.

Industry Insights and Future Directions

As the industry moves towards more immersive and personalized experiences, the development of boss mechanics will likely incorporate emerging technologies such as AI-driven difficulty adjustments and procedural generation. These advancements aim to create encounters that adapt seamlessly to the player’s skill level, ensuring sustained engagement.
